DT Washington
Creators of the Independently published SCi-Fi comic book Blood Shed, a Sci Fi drama set in the near future that follows a government investigation team led by profiler Dr. Amanda Storm. The team investigates crimes committed by genetically enhanced humans called "modhumans".

S.L. Wickham
Award winning artist of  Sci-Fi Art.
  In 1983, Susan won her first award for "Old Pump", joined the Bremerton Art Guild. Joined the Chesapeake Bay Arts Association, and won the following honorable mention awards: "Dragon", 1991 and "Shadow Play with a Friend", 1993. Her venture into fantasy and Trek art has garnered sales at national conventions and has been featured in both US and Australian fanzines. She has won the following awards: "Final Frontiers", first place, "Gul Dukat", third place, Khan VII (Colorado), July, 1996; "Cloud Fantasies", honorable mention, August, 1996; "Love at First Sight", second place-humor, Shore Leave (Maryland), July, 1998; "Dragon/Unicorn", 3rd place, Fanti-Sci (Chesapeake, VA) August, 2005.

Alison Whittington
 The chief mapmaker of the Interimaginational Institute for Fantastical Exploration & Cartography... that is, Alison makes maps of imaginary places, from treasure maps to maps of make-believe, and draw and paint related things, such as castles and travel-related illustrations.

Jim Neely
James Neely is a graphic artist by trade and an illustrator who specializes in 3D animation and imagery. His detailed drawings, paintings, and Pen & Ink lean toward the Mythical, Fantastic, and somewhat Visionary, including Dragons, Monolithic Sites of Great Britain and Europe, the Feminine
Mysteries, Mystic Symbolism, and Chivalry.
He resides in Virginia Beach, where he runs his own illustration, graphics company. Over the past few
years he has been collaborating on the artwork for a graphic novel series that Monica Richards has written and they both have illustrated called ANAFAE. He has also begun to combine his work into multimedia with video editing.

Brian and Marie Bridgeforth
Husband and wife artist team creating together for over 19 years. Brian and Marie create original  Fantasy, Comic, and SciFi artwork and prints, and are writing a Fantasy Graphic novel, Neeko-Nekro: Undead Undercover Pirate Catgirls.

Andrew Moss
Comic book and graphic design, co-creator and penciller for Sidekickin’ Hero from Viper Comics, and also in Gene Simmons House of Horrors #2 from IDW Publishing.
